THE COMPREHENSIVE OVERVIEW TO INTERNET SOLUTIONS: A DETAILED INTRODUCTION

The Comprehensive Overview To Internet Solutions: A Detailed Introduction

The Comprehensive Overview To Internet Solutions: A Detailed Introduction

Blog Article

Content Author-Riley Sehested

Discover the ultimate Web Providers Manual for all your demands. Explore communication protocols, core concepts of SOAP and remainder, and ideal practices for smooth application. Uncover the secrets to understanding web services, from understanding the fundamentals to carrying out scalable design. Master the art of designing secure systems and optimizing for future growth. Unlock the power of web services within your reaches.

Summary of Internet Solutions



If you've ever before questioned what web solutions are and how they function, this introduction is the ideal location to start. Internet services are a means for various applications to communicate with each other online. They permit seamless assimilation of systems, making it easier to share information and functionalities.

One of the key elements of internet services is their use of conventional protocols like HTTP and XML to help with communication. This standardization makes certain that various systems can understand and interact with each other successfully. Internet services can be classified right into 2 major types: SOAP (Simple Things Gain Access To Protocol) and Remainder (Representational State Transfer).

SOAP is a protocol that makes use of XML for message exchange, while remainder relies on typical HTTP techniques like GET, UPLOAD, PUT, and DELETE. search engine optimization cost have their toughness and are utilized in different scenarios based upon needs.

Secret Principles and Technologies



Exploring the fundamental principles and innovations of web solutions is necessary for recognizing their performance and application in contemporary systems. When delving right into the key principles and technologies of web services, you open the door to a world of interconnected possibilities. Right here are some essential elements to understand:

- ** SOAP (Simple Object Gain Access To Procedure) **: This procedure specifies the framework of messages traded between web services.
- ** WSDL (Web Solutions Summary Language) **: WSDL is utilized to explain the performances supplied by a web solution.
- ** REMAINDER (Representational State Transfer) **: A building design that uses common HTTP approaches for interaction between customers and web servers.
- ** XML (Extensible Markup Language) **: XML plays a crucial duty in data exchange between internet services as a result of its convenience and readability.

Recognizing these core ideas and modern technologies will lay a strong structure for your journey into the realm of internet solutions.

Best Practices for Application



To guarantee successful application of internet services, focus on adherence to best techniques. Begin by extensively documenting your internet solution APIs, consisting of clear summaries of endpoints, specifications, and anticipated actions. Regular naming conventions and versioning of APIs are crucial for maintainability. When developing your web solutions, adhere to the concepts of remainder to develop a scalable and flexible style. Apply correct authentication and consent systems to safeguard your services, such as OAuth or API secrets.

Evaluating is essential in ensuring the dependability of your web services. Develop comprehensive test cases that cover numerous circumstances, consisting of positive and unfavorable testing. Constant integration and automated testing can assist capture issues early in the development procedure. Monitor your web services in real-time to determine performance bottlenecks and prospective failures. Logging and mistake handling are vital for diagnosing concerns and fixing troubles successfully.


Lastly, take into consideration the scalability of your internet services deliberately for future growth. Execute caching devices and tons harmonizing to take care of increased web traffic. Regularly testimonial and maximize your code for effectiveness. By complying with these best practices, you can improve the implementation of internet solutions and guarantee their success.

linked site ! You've just opened the trick to grasping internet solutions. By recognizing the crucial concepts and technologies, and applying ideal methods, you're well on your method to coming to be an internet services specialist.

Maintain discovering and trying out what you've found out to proceed expanding your understanding and abilities in this amazing field.

The globe of web services is currently at your fingertips, prepared for you to check out and dominate. Take pleasure in the journey!